The Context: From Conversation to Custody

For years, the promise of AI was conversational. We asked, it answered. We prompted, it generated. The model was a mirror, reflecting our intentions back at us with increasing fluency. But the shift to agentic systems changes the fundamental contract. An agent does not wait for instruction; it anticipates it. It does not merely suggest; it executes.

Anthropic's trajectory has been building toward this moment. In October 2024, the company released its "computer use" capability with Claude 3.5 Sonnet, allowing the model to observe a screen, move a cursor, and click buttons. It was a breakthrough, but it was also a spectacle—a model performing the visible mechanics of human interaction. The new background mode is different. It is not a performance. It is a silent, persistent presence that operates beneath the surface of the interface, executing tasks without the need for a rendered screen or a watching eye.

This is the natural evolution of Claude Code, the terminal-based agent that has already become a staple for developers. What we are witnessing is the extension of that capability from the command line to the entire operating system. From the developer's sandbox to the knowledge worker's desktop. From the tool of the few to the infrastructure of the many.

The Core: A Technical and Philosophical Shift

Based on my years auditing smart contracts and observing the architecture of decentralized systems, I see a parallel between the permission models of blockchain and the new authority that Claude is being granted. In both cases, the central question is not capability, but accountability. Who is responsible when an autonomous system acts? How do we audit a decision that was made in the background, without a human in the loop?

The technical implications are profound. Background mode likely relies on system-level interfaces like AppleScript or the Accessibility API, rather than the pixel-based simulation of a cursor. This is more efficient—no need to render a screen—but it is also more sensitive. The model is no longer mimicking human input; it is speaking the native language of the operating system. It can read files, modify settings, execute commands, and interact with applications in ways that are invisible to the user until the results appear.

This requires a level of task decomposition and error recovery that is fundamentally different from conversational AI. In a chat, a mistake is a minor inconvenience. In a background operation, a mistake can be a deleted file, a sent email, or a compromised credential. The model must be able to detect its own errors and correct them without human intervention. This is not a trivial engineering challenge; it is a test of whether an AI can be trusted with unsupervised agency.

I have spent years analyzing the vulnerabilities in smart contracts, the reentrancy attacks that can drain a treasury in seconds. The same patterns of trust and risk apply here. A prompt injection attack—where a malicious webpage or document contains hidden instructions that the model interprets as legitimate—becomes a vector for compromise. The attack surface is no longer a single application; it is the entire operating system.
